#543f0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#543f0f is composed of 32.9% red, 24.7%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25% magenta, 82.1%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 41.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 19.4%. #543f0f color hex could be obtained by blending #a87e1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#543f0f color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#543f0f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#543f0f has RGB values of R:84, G:63,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.82,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5521167.
